Online resources for photographers

An interesting site for photography  passionates, dphotojournal.com is a good resource for the photo domain, you can find there tutorials, reviews of equipment used by photographers, photoshop tutorials, and it also contains a section for  downloading dedicated photo editing software. The portal also has a forum and a directory of sites dedicated to photography, so if you have such a site you can promote it there.

Photo sharing is also present on dphotojournal, the site has an online community in the section of  MyShutterspace, where you can publish your photo albums or videos. MyShutterspace is a social network for digital photography enthusiasts, there is a social community that can exchange  ideas or impressions about the photography, techniques and gears, and you can critiques on photos.

The place for music makers

From the category of online resources, the site of the week would be musicradar.com, a good resource for those who make music and not only. Or by the slogan from the site, the place for music makers. The website contains updated information about equipment, software, reviews, many tutorials and video guitar lessons or music news.

Those who use  software for production or audio recording,  can find a list of plugins and free utilities grouped by categories. I also found all kinds of interesting articles from how to promote music online to how to make your guitar sound similar to that of Jimi Hendrix and so on.

The portal also contains a forum for those interested to exchange information with other users, and the community is quite numerous.

Workshoplive.com a resource of free courses, guitar, bass, piano and drums

Among the many sites that offer online courses for all sorts of music instruments I found one that stands out for its complete content completely. Workshoplive.com offers both guitar lessons as well as bass, piano or drums, something for every band member :).

The lessons presented are in video format and can be seen directly online and the video lessons are accompanied by scores and tabs.

Besides the lessons presented by teachers, there are many lessons presented by famous artists such as Joe Satriani … though this is a special section, which is paid for separately.

Sure the website has a down side, to have access to all lessons you must become a member, and that costs, but price may be worth to someone who will use the full resources of the site.
